“ROE: Raw Oyster Bar & Steak in Blue Ridge, GA presents a mixed experience. While the steak lacked flavor and was disappointingly bland, the pork chop stole the show with its perfectly cooked texture and amazing taste. Despite the inconsistency, the overall dining experience was enjoyable, thanks to the cozy ambiance and somewhat attentive service.“

“This is in an odd spot - it is easily missed. Service was very good. We were a large party; upon calling ahead, they informed that they could seat our entire party, immediately. The girls staffing the restaurant were very attentive and polite. There are a few unique dishes here (I'm looking at you piggy piles (meat on mac-n-cheese and bed of tater tots)). It was odd when we arrived they were completely out of ribs, french fries, and a few other common BBQ restaurant items. We ended up getting mostly pulled pork and brisket meals as a result, and they were very good. Brisket was very tender as it's supposed to be.“
